A respondent-driven method for mapping small agricultural plots using tablets and high resolution imagery
Journal of International Development ( IF 1.537 ) Pub Date : 2020-04-13 , DOI: 10.1002/jid.3475
Yuta J. Masuda 1 , Jonathan R.B. Fisher 2 , Wei Zhang 3 , Carolina Castilla 4 , Timothy M. Boucher 1 , Genowefa Blundo‐Canto 5
Affiliation  

Agricultural statistics on small farms are critical for informing sustainable development policies, but often suffer from selection bias and are time consuming and costly to collect. Less burdensome and reliable methods are needed. We report on a scalable method using a respondent's knowledge about their land, high resolution imagery, and tablet devices to draw spatially explicit plot boundaries.
